## Support

Restockr plans vending-machine refills from route and inventory feeds. Bugs go in the Restockr tracker with machine ID, depot, and the planner run timestamp. No timestamp, no triage. Check `docs/known-issues.md` first; the Fennick depot rounding bug is already logged. Review questions belong in the PR thread, not the tracker. For anything urgent that blocks a release, write directly to the maintainers.

pager mailbox: holius@nelvrogrid.internal

## Building Access — Spares Room (Hullbrook Annex)

Contractors: the spare hardware room is down the east corridor on the ground floor, third door on the left. Sign in at the front desk first and grab a visitor lanyard. Anything you take out, jot it in the blue logbook — yes, even the little stuff. The door self-locks, so don't wedge it. To get in, punch in the code below.

staff pass of hagug-taguf = bdg-HJ-9

Changelog — TurnGate Counter v3.2 (Ravenbrook Stadium deployment): the setting formerly named GATE_SYNC_TOKEN_OLD has been renamed for consistency with the rest of the Pylonware config scheme. Old name is ignored as of this release; no fallback. Operators must update the counter's env file to include the following line under the new name.

sealed setting: ARCHIVE_KEY3=bd6

Hi team — quick heads-up that Brambleford Estates (our landlord) is doing a site audit this Thursday morning. Two of their inspectors will arrive around 9:30 and will want to check the fire doors, the loading bay, and the roof plant room. Please sign them in as normal and walk them up yourselves rather than handing out fobs. For the roof plant room, you'll need the door code below.

staff pass of fajof-fawif = bdg-ES-2